Problem soloing T3s? Buy a new phone
iOS11 just took the last breath out of my 3 year old iPhone 6 so I bought a new iPhone 8. Had been struggling with solo raids I managed before for a while and today was the first test against Gengar with Focus Blast.
It was pure joy, no problem dodging even with Confusion Ala and Esp. Missed one single dodge in the middle of a Ttar/crunch but it was going to faint anyway. Took it down with 29 sec left using only 3,5 pokemons.
Have to admit that the easiest Gengar is actually easier than the easiest Machamp.

Man, it sucks that the phone makes such a difference. I'm level 38 and have never soloed a tier 3 boss even with level 35-39 attackers. I finally had to accept that my old Galaxy Note 3 can't hack it. I can rarely fire off charge moves, so I usually spam my fast move since I rarely get more than 1 or 2 charge moves off from all six attackers combined because the sensitivity of my screen isn't very good. I swipe frantically but still eat charge moves left and right because the phone won't let me dodge. Add to that the fact that I start the raid 4-6 seconds late and end it 3-4 seconds early and there's no way it's happening.
